Setting and Atmosphere

A medieval banquet hall, appointed with the requisite banners and Round Table-like regalia, on the second floor of Cinderella Castle. Stained-glass windows overlook Fantasyland, but the view is limited.

House Specialties

All meals are fixed-price character affairs, with the menus changing periodically. Breakfast is standard-issue. Lunch favorites include pan-seared salmon, pork tenderloin, and the signature Major Domo's Favorite Pie (beef in Cabernet sauce, mashed potatoes, and puff pastry). Dinner fare includes fried chicken, grilled pork chops, braised cobia, and roasted beef tenderloin; kids can choose from a “Minor Domo” pie (a mini–Major Domo), chicken strips, baked pasta, and pretzel dogs.

Summary

If you're willing to skip meeting the princesses, Be Our Guest, Fantasyland's other headliner restaurant, offers better food at lower prices and with more available seating at lunch than Cinderella's Royal Table.

Assorted princesses attend all three pricey meals at Cinderella's Royal Table. They're expensive not so much because the food is good but because Disney forces you to purchase photos of your group that are bundled with the cost of each meal. No matter - families can't seem to get enough of this "Disney magic."
